From: Glenn Morris Date: Tue, 2 Nov 2010 08:02:33 +0000 (+0000) Subject: gnus-util.el: Comment. X-Git-Url: http://cgit.sxemacs.org/?p=gnus;a=commitdiff_plain;h=1d17a572afd2ed86a426e5a0e983c6fad21932e4 gnus-util.el: Comment. gnus-html.el: Reorder requirements to quieten compiler. --- diff --git a/lisp/ChangeLog b/lisp/ChangeLog index d6634ac02..c54e3a368 100644 --- a/lisp/ChangeLog +++ b/lisp/ChangeLog @@ -1,3 +1,7 @@ +2010-11-02 Glenn Morris + + * gnus-html.el: Reorder requirements to quieten compiler. + 2010-11-02 Katsumi Yamaoka * gnus-cite.el (gnus-article-fill-cited-article): Make fill work diff --git a/lisp/gnus-html.el b/lisp/gnus-html.el index 8571fdbe9..cf139f215 100644 --- a/lisp/gnus-html.el +++ b/lisp/gnus-html.el @@ -29,9 +29,10 @@ ;;; Code: (eval-when-compile (require 'cl)) -(eval-when-compile (require 'mm-decode)) (require 'gnus-art) +(eval-when-compile (require 'mm-decode)) + (require 'mm-url) (require 'url) (require 'url-cache) diff --git a/lisp/gnus-util.el b/lisp/gnus-util.el index 94b7c6331..e9e896963 100644 --- a/lisp/gnus-util.el +++ b/lisp/gnus-util.el @@ -1658,6 +1658,8 @@ SPEC is a predicate specifier that contains stuff like `or', `and', (defun gnus-iswitchb-completing-read (prompt collection &optional require-match initial-input history def) "`iswitchb' based completing-read function." + ;; Make sure iswitchb is loaded before we let-bind its variables. + ;; If it is loaded inside the let, variables can become unbound afterwards. (require 'iswitchb) (let ((iswitchb-make-buflist-hook (lambda ()